Analysis

In 2050, emission totals - emissions (ch4) - ipcc agriculture in Palestine stood at 9.37. That is the highest value across all 32 years on record.

Over the whole period, emission totals - emissions (ch4) - ipcc agriculture in Palestine peaked at 9.37 in 2050 and was at its lowest, 0.007, in 1990.

Palestine ranks 156th of 210 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 32 years of available data.

The FAOSTAT domain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ions generated from agriculture and forest land. They consist of methane (CH4), nitrous oxide (N2O) and carbon dioxide (CO2) emissions from crop and livestock activities, forest management and include land use and land use change processes. Data are computed at Tier 1 of the IPCC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Estimates are available by country, with global coverage for the period 1961–2019 with projections for 2030 and 2050 for some categories of emissions or 1990–2019 for others. The database is updated annually. The FAOSTAT domain Emissions Totals disseminates information estimates of CH4, N2O and CO2 emissions/removals and their aggregates in CO2eq in units of kilotonnes (kt, or 106 kg). The latter are computed by using the IPCC Fifth Assessment report global warming potentials, AR5 (IPCC, 2014).
